Background Information

NAD kinase (NADK) is the sole NADP+-biosynthetic enzyme that catalyzes phosphorylation of NAD+ to yield NADP+ using ATP as a phosphoryl donor, and thus, plays a vital role in the cell and represents a potentially powerful antimicrobial drug target (PMID:21526340). It belongs to the NAD kinase family. NADK has 3 isoforms with the molecular mass of 49, 63 and 46 kDa. The catalytically active human NADK is a homotetramer (PMID:11594753).
